NewsMohamed Salah sets new Premier League record with goal at Ipswich
By Sam Williams
The No.11’s goal at Portman Road was his ninth on the first day of an English top-flight season – moving him clear of Frank Lampard, Wayne Rooney and Alan Shearer on the list of the Premier League’s most prolific opening-day marksmen.
Saturday lunchtime’s game was the 350th appearance of Salah’s incredible Reds career and marked the start of his eighth season with the club.
His 65th-minute strike put Liverpool 2-0 up over Ipswich soon after Diogo Jota had opened the scoring, with Arne Slot's side then preserving that lead to earn all three points.
